Miss Marple visits an old friend, Carrie Louise Martin, at the request of her friend's sister, who thinks something is wrong and Miss Marple is the only one who can figure out what. Carrie Louise's current husband, Lewis (she's had several, and accumulated a variety of relatives, many of whom are living with her as well), has turned their house, a large Victorian mansion, into a institution to rehabilitate "young delinquents".
